The MRI Technologist performs a variety of specialized tasks involved in the performance of MR scans. Perform MR duties in compliance with Imaging Department and legal requirements. Performs MR imaging procedures on appropriate anatomical regions in accordance with accepted standards of practice and protocols. Ensures operation of MR equipment by completing preventive maintenance requirements; following manufacturer's instructions; troubleshooting malfunctions; calling for repairs; maintaining equipment inventories; evaluating new equipment and techniques. Has thorough knowledge of MRI physics and principals, with emphasis on continually learning the new applications and developments as they become available. Under guidance and approval of site Radiologist, administers contrast agents according to site-specific protocols. Assist radiologist with interventional MR procedures. Gains patient cooperation by reducing anxieties; providing explanations of treatment; answering questions. Prepares patient for MR procedures by positioning patient; adjusting immobilization devices; moving equipment into specified position; adjusting equipment controls to set exposure factors. Protects patients and employees by adhering to infection-control policies and protocols; following drug protocols in case of reactions to drugs, such as contrast media, administering first aid, and using the emergency cart. Carefully screens all patients, patients' family members and visitors entering the MRI scanning environment according to screening criteria and safety guidelines. Maintains production and quality of MR images by following established standards and procedures. Documents patient care services by charting in patient and department records.

Requirements

  • High school diploma or equivalent required.
  • Graduate of an approved two-year Radiologic Technology program.
  • MR registered, registry eligible, or is actively documenting cases performed in order to apply, sit for and pass registry within 18 months of accepting position.
  • Current BLS certification required.
